Unai Emery picks out one player as major reason for Arsenal Champions League failure
Unai Emery believes an injury suffered by Aaron Ramsey was the catalyst for Arsenal's failure to qualify for the Champions League at the end of last season. Related articles Cesc Fabregas picks dream five-a-side team of former team-mates Dani Ceballos issues update on Arsenal transfer decision Emery was sacked by Arsenal in November after a dismal run of form which had seen them go nearly two months without a Premier League win. It was the Gunners' worst run without a victory since February 1992 under George Graham.
